Refurbished distrI but or for 912e possibly from Autozone?
Got a tip that this refurbished unit might work on 912e engine? Any input?
A1 Cardone 31-915 Distributor | Frugal Mechanic It's also available from Autozone |
It will depend on the advance curve. There are a few that will work some better than others.
|
I bought one of these for my 912E about a year ago from Discount Auto Parts for $55. I verified the curve was correct and it runs great in the car. (The P.O. had installed an "009-knockoff" that was horrible.) I have seen some negative reviews about A-1 Cardone, but so far MY own experience has been good.
|
Thanks Bob, how did you go about verifying the advance curve?
Regards Paul |
At first, I used a timing light and monitored the advance degrees based on rpm from the car's tachometer. Later, I had access to a distributor machine (I was repairing it for a friend) so I stuck the distributor in it and verified it there.
